Verified reviewThis is a true oasis. The landscape is breathtaking, the calm allows to unwind and calm down. The house and rooms are tastefully designed and everything is to the highest quality but not posh. As far as see understood, the kitchen can be used for preparing food. You can order a tajine to be eaten in the garden and home made by Nezha. The breakfast ist equally prepared by Nezha with a lot of love. Hamid, who takes care of the house is very kind and always there. If you want to explore the surroundings, you can benefit from a guided walk. We thank the entire team from Dar Louka for this incredible stay and will come back for sure.

Verified reviewSuch a lovely stay. Very clean and comfortable (I slept extremely well). There is beautiful garden with great views of the Atlas Mountains and a wonderful swimming pool. The host was lovely, provided great hospitality, food and company. For breakfast there was honey from the bees in the garden. I was shown one of the local souks and the host offered lots of knowledge of Morocco. Highly recommend either for those that want to relax with friends and family or to use as a base to explore the area and Atlas Mountains. Also very easy to get to from the airport. I look forward to staying again on my return to Morocco.

Verified reviewThe house is one of the coziest places we’ve ever stayed! Elegantly furnished with eye for every detail, the property overlooks a valley and the snowy mountains. The garden is very beautiful and well taken care of and we got plenty of recommendations about Morocco by the lovely host Christine!
Is seems like Google maps and Maps are guiding you wrong towards the property. Make sure you take a good look at the map and take the white gravel road going directly to the house. Contact the host if in doubt - we’ve got good instructions and found our way through!
